Amazing Baby formed in January of 2008 with two core members Will Roan and Simon O’Connor. The two have known each other since college, Roan attending Bard and O’Connor attending Wesleyan. They started writing together in a bedroom under the Williamsburg bridge, and demos of the two quickly began circulating to friends and other bands and they soon found themselves out of the bedroom and into a practice-space. The band has gone through a few members before settling on a concrete 5-man line-up for the studio and 7 person line-up for live shows (2 female back-up singers) in mid-Summer 2008.

It’s been an organic rise for the band, featuring former members of every Brooklyn band that almost made it (Lions & Tigers, Stylofone and Diamond Nights). Actually, I think Diamond Nights did well in a Wall Street, straight-to-the-bank type of way.

Their set opened with “Invisible Palace” and closed with the energy of “Narwhal” – a creeper jam that had crowd members, including Will Berman of MGMT fist-pumping. The band has gotten tight, it’s the real deal. They didn’t fight through feedback or mismatched vocals, everything was on from the start. Guitarists wailed, drummer was right on time, the singer howled, and the back-up singers were hot, on-point, and from Halifax which adds some extra street cred. Amazing Baby had the audience mesmerized and ready to go in whatever bohemian-psychedelic direction they needed to.
